7 bowl games, 14 teams scheduled to face off in January

Compiled by

The Associated Press

•Thursday, Jan. 3

Orange Bowl

At Miami

Payout: $17 million

Teams:Kansas (11-1)

vs. Virginia Tech

(11-2), 8 p.m. (FOX)

 

•Saturday, Jan. 5

International Bowl

At Toronto

Payout: $750,000

Teams: Rutgers (7-4)

vs. Ball State (7-5),

Noon (ESPN2)

 

•Sunday, Jan. 6

GMAC Bowl

Mobile, Ala.

Payout: $750,000

Teams: Tulsa (9-4)

vs. Bowling Green

(8-4), 8 p.m. (ESPN)

 

•Monday, Jan. 7

BCS National

Championship

At New Orleans

Payout: $17 million

Teams: Ohio State

(11-1) vs. LSU (11-

2), 8 p.m. (FOX)

 

•Saturday, Jan. 12

Hula Bowl

At Honolulu

Teams: Aina (East)

vs. Kai (West), 8

p.m.

 

•Saturday, Jan. 19

East-West Shrine

Classic At Houston

Teams: East vs.

West, 7 p.m.

(ESPN2)

 

•Saturday, Jan. 26

Senior Bowl

At Mobile, Ala.

Teams: North vs.

South, 4 p.m.

(NFLN)
